Trong khi cung cấp hoàn toàn kiểm soát các chức năng của một hệ thống truyền thông,
các cơ chế bổ sung thêm kiến thức và cần thiết cho điều khiển bằng tay có thể ngăn chặn
các nhà phát triển sử dụng một hệ thống thích nghi. Lịch sử đã nhiều lần chứng minh rằng đơn giản
giải pháp thường được ưa chuộng hơn những phức tạp hơn, kỹ thuật cao, một. Ví dụ,
sự thành công của BSD Sockets có thể là do giao diện đơn giản và trừu tượng của
giao thức phức tạp. Thích ứng của nhãn hiệu dựa trên ứng dụng được nhận thức của giao thức
chức năng cụ thể, API cuộc gọi để thao tác mà chức năng và tác động của
cấu hình lại. Ngữ nghĩa của microprotocols cá nhân có thể sẽ là vô nghĩa để
các nhà phát triển ứng dụng trung bình. Điều này đặc biệt đúng trong trường hợp của khá cao
giao thức như ủng hộ của các khuôn khổ giọt. Như đã nói, giao thức
cấu hình phụ thuộc nhiều vào đặc điểm kết nối end-to-end như ứng dụng
yêu cầu. Do đó thích ứng của nhãn hiệu đòi hỏi hiệu suất mạng để được theo dõi
bởi các ứng dụng, hoặc chiết xuất từ các giao thức thông qua giao thức cụ thể thêm
giao diện. Cả hai phương pháp làm tăng sự phức tạp của một ứng dụng và nó làm giảm
hiệu quả. Cuối cùng, nó không chắc rằng những tác động thích ứng được hiểu đầy đủ bởi
bất cứ ai, nhưng các nhà phát triển giao thức bản thân. Những yếu tố này đặt thêm gánh nặng trên một
phát triển những người sau đó có thể quyết định rằng một giao thức thích nghi chỉ là không có giá trị
nỗ lực. Nếu nó được coi là "ứng dụng biết rõ nhất" sau đó điều khiển bằng tay là perh
đang được dịch, vui lòng đợi..